2000 Chevrolet Astro vs. 1947 Citroen 11
To start off, 2000 Chevrolet Astro is newer by 53 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1947 Citroen 11.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1947 Citroen 11 would be higher. At 4,293 cc (6 cylinders), 2000 Chevrolet Astro is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2000 Chevrolet Astro (184 HP @ 4400 RPM) has 129 more horse power than 1947 Citroen 11. (55 HP @ 3200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2000 Chevrolet Astro should accelerate faster than 1947 Citroen 11.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2000 Chevrolet Astro weights approximately 775 kg more than 1947 Citroen 11.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2000 Chevrolet Astro is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1947 Citroen 11.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2000 Chevrolet Astro will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
